Mustard Oil Benefits for Overall Health 1. Heart Health

Rich in Omega-3 Fatty Acids & Monounsaturated Fats: Reduces LDL (bad cholesterol) and increases HDL (good cholesterol). Lowers the risk of heart disease by preventing artery blockages. Anti-inflammatory properties promote better vascular health. Use it as a substitute for vegetable oil, but balance it with olive oil or ghee for variety. 2. Digestive Health

Improves Digestion & Boosts Metabolism: Stimulates bile production for better digestion and reduced bloating. Natural antimicrobial properties protect gut health. Aids metabolism by stimulating gastric juices, promoting better nutrient absorption. Ideal for light cooking; avoid overheating to retain its properties. Mustard Oil for Skin Care Anti-inflammatory & Antibacterial: Helps treat acne, eczema, and other inflammatory conditions. Rich in vitamin E, it nourishes and hydrates dry skin. How to Use: For acne: Mix with turmeric or tea tree oil. For dry skin: Use directly or mix with coconut or almond oil. Apply sparingly to avoid clogged pores; patch test for sensitive skin. Hair Care Benefits Promotes Hair Growth & Reduces Hair Fall: Strengthens hair follicles with protein, omega-3, and vitamins. Antibacterial properties prevent scalp infections and dandruff. Improves blood circulation when massaged into the scalp, boosting hair growth. How to Use: Warm the oil slightly before massaging into the scalp. Leave for 1–2 hours or overnight, then wash with mild shampoo. Use 2–3 times a week for best results. Precautions Cooking: Avoid overheating to prevent the formation of harmful compounds. Skin/Hair: Conduct a patch test before direct application, especially for sensitive skin. Consumption: Moderation is key to avoid overloading on fats. Mustard oil is a versatile powerhouse for overall health, offering benefits for heart health, digestion, skin, and hair care when used appropriately!

Mustard oil is a highly nutritious and versatile cooking oil that offers several health benefits, making it a valuable addition to your diet. One of its key advantages is its rich content of omega-3 fatty acids, which are known for supporting heart health. Mustard oil helps reduce bad cholesterol (LDL) levels while promoting the production of good cholesterol (HDL), which can contribute to improved cardiovascular health. It may also support proper blood circulation and reduce the risk of heart disease and hypertension, making it particularly beneficial for individuals with a family history of heart-related issues.

In addition to its heart-healthy properties, mustard oil is also rich in antioxidants and has anti-inflammatory benefits. These properties can aid in managing chronic conditions such as arthritis, as mustard oil helps reduce inflammation and muscle soreness, promoting joint mobility. When applied topically, mustard oil can help alleviate pain and improve circulation, which can be particularly helpful for people suffering from joint pain or muscle stiffness.

Mustard oil is known to have positive effects on digestion as well. It stimulates the production of bile, which is essential for breaking down fats and improving nutrient absorption. It also helps cleanse the digestive system by promoting healthy bowel movements and supporting gut health. The oil’s mild laxative effect can also aid in reducing constipation and improving overall digestion.

Finally, mustard oil has a range of skin benefits. It is an excellent moisturizer, helping to hydrate dry or cracked skin. It contains natural compounds that promote skin elasticity, which can help prevent wrinkles and improve skin texture. Mustard oil also has antibacterial and antifungal properties, which can be useful in treating skin conditions like acne or eczema. Its anti-inflammatory properties can help soothe irritated skin and reduce redness or swelling associated with these conditions.

Overall, mustard oil is a great cooking oil that supports heart health, improves digestion, and offers skin care benefits. When used both internally and externally, it can enhance overall wellness and contribute to healthier skin and joints. However, it’s essential to use mustard oil in moderation due to its potency and to choose high-quality, cold-pressed versions for optimal health benefits.
